Grundy County Development Alliance welcomes Sleepy Creek Tannery & Fur dressing to Wellsburg

The Grundy County Development Alliance held a ribbon cutting for Wellsburg’s newest business Sleepy Creek Tannery & Fur Dressing (209 N. Adams St.) on Tuesday, June 12 as part of the annual town celebration, Wellsburg Daze.

Owner Ben Deters will custom tan hides for a wide variety of customers from around the Midwest and beyond he currently has clients as far away as Washington State. He also has tanned hides, hats and other articles of clothing for sale. Sleepy Creek is one of less than a handful of tanneries in the state of Iowa. His business prepares the hides for taxidermists, fur traders, and hunting and trapping enthusiasts.
